Transaction d57a121d5ac9f9e896bfff53fae71d61b014463f99d2d272b0fa48fe4f211710

40 Input
2 Outputs
  • d57a121d5ac9f9e896bfff53fae71d61b014463f99d2d272b0fa48fe4f211710:0
  • value  510427
    address  3LmDSSM45eLFnFL3mmMSphZWiGXn2qRnpr
  • d57a121d5ac9f9e896bfff53fae71d61b014463f99d2d272b0fa48fe4f211710:1
  • value  9808700
    address  38DEuqeiw7Qj7vwLt6CFEjnm4tPbXPy2Te